ZIP code 35544 is located in Beaverton, Alabama, within Lamar County. With a population of 965, this is a sparsely populated ZIP code with a mature community — the median age is 49.4 years. Economically, 35544 is a working-class ZIP code: the median household income of $54,342 is below the national average.
Real estate in ZIP code 35544 represents one of the more affordable housing markets in the country. The median home value of $117,400 is well below the national average. Renters can expect to pay around $842 per month in median rent. Homeownership is strong here — 76.9% of occupied units are owner-occupied, suggesting an established, stable residential community. Median home values have increased by 160% since 2019.
The population of 35544 is primarily White (97.62%). Residents are well-educated — 42.8% hold a bachelor's degree or higher, which is near the national average. Poverty affects a relatively small share of residents at 4.0%. Household income has declined by 2% since 2019.
The unemployment rate in 35544 stands at 3.1%, which is below the national average. As in most parts of the country, driving alone is the dominant commute mode at 88%.
